Indonesian-provinces 是一个提供印尼省份名称、首府和缩写的 npm 包。对于需要对印尼地区进行分类和标记的前端项目来说,这是一个非常有用的包。在本文中,我将介绍如何使用 indonesian-provinces 包,并提供一些示例代码,帮助你更好地了解如何在前端项目中使用它。
安装
你可以通过以下命令来安装 indonesian-provinces 包:
npm install indonesian-provinces
使用
你可以使用以下代码来获取印尼省份的名称、首府和缩写:
const provinces = require('indonesian-provinces'); console.log(provinces);
输出的结果将类似于这样:
-- -------------------- ---- ------- - - ------- ------- ---------- ------ ------ --------------- ---- -- - ------- ------- ---------- ----------- --------------- ---- -- -- ---- -
你还可以根据省份的名称或缩写来获取信息。例如:
const provinces = require('indonesian-provinces'); const bali = provinces.find((p) => p.name === 'Bali'); console.log(bali); // { name: 'Bali', capital: 'Denpasar', abbreviation: 'BA' } const ac = provinces.find((p) => p.abbreviation === 'AC'); console.log(ac); // { name: 'Aceh', capital: 'Banda Aceh', abbreviation: 'AC' }
示例代码
下面是一个示例代码,它使用 indonesian-provinces 包来显示省份信息列表:
const provinces = require('indonesian-provinces'); console.log('印尼省份信息列表:'); console.log('=========================='); provinces.forEach((p) => { console.log(`${p.name}(${p.abbreviation}):首府为${p.capital}`); });
输出结果将类似于下面的内容:
印尼省份信息列表: ========================== Aceh(AC):首府为Banda Aceh Bali(BA):首府为Denpasar Banten(BT):首府为Serang Bengkulu(BE):首府为Bengkulu // 省份列表
总结
Indonesian-provinces 是一个非常有用的 npm 包,它为前端项目提供了印尼省份名称、首府和缩写信息。通过本文的介绍和示例代码,相信你已经了解了如何在前端项目中使用这个包。如果你正在进行与印尼地区相关的开发工作,那么这个包肯定会对你有所帮助。
来源:JavaScript中文网 ,转载请注明来源 https://www.javascriptcn.com/post/6005601681e8991b448de340